WebOct 5, 2024 Knowledge Article While foods are in the process of thawing in the refrigerator (40 °F or less), they remain safe. After thawing, use ground meats, poultry, and fish within one or two additional days, and use beef, pork, lamb or veal (roasts, steaks, or chops) within three to five days. WebMar 19, 2024 · Reheat refrigerated meatballs for 10 minutes and frozen meatballs for 20. Ensure that the internal temperature of the meatballs is 165°F (74°C) using a cooking thermometer. Serve and enjoy! How long you should heat them depends on the number of meatballs you’re heating. If it’s only a handful, heat them for about 10 minutes. WebMar 23, 2024 · Never brown or partially cook meat or poultry to refrigerate and finish later because any bacteria present would not have been destroyed. It is safe to partially cook meat and poultry in the microwave or on the stove only if the food is transferred immediately to the hot grill to finish cooking.
